Why is there no cold air in the car?

There are several reasons why a car's air conditioning may not produce cold air: 1. Dirty condenser: The main purpose of the condenser is heat dissipation. If the condenser is too dirty, it can cause the engine temperature to rise too high, resulting in insufficient cold air. 2. Insufficient refrigerant: Refrigerant acts as the cooling agent. When there's not enough refrigerant, there naturally won't be any cold air. 3. Component failure: Damage to the air conditioning compressor, throttle valve, or expansion valve. The functions of car air conditioning include: 1. Temperature regulation: This is the primary function of car air conditioning. In summer, the cooling system produces cold air to lower the temperature inside the vehicle; in winter, except for large commercial vehicles that use independent combustion heaters, most vehicles utilize residual heat from the engine for heating. 2. Humidity regulation: Humidity significantly affects passenger comfort. The humidity inside the vehicle should generally be maintained between 30% and 70%. Standard car air conditioning systems don't have humidity control functions, which can only be achieved through ventilation systems or the advanced integrated heating/cooling systems found in luxury vehicles.

Where is the seat adjustment button located?

Generally, the seat adjustment buttons are located on the left side for the driver's seat and on the right side for the passenger seat. For most sedans and SUVs, there should be a gap of about 1-2 fists between the top of your head and the car roof (varies slightly by model). The optimal height for your eye level should be slightly above the center of the vertical distance of the front windshield. There are several principles for the best seat adjustment position: 1. It should feel comfortable when seated. 2. Your feet should be able to fully press the clutch and brake pedals. 3. When holding the steering wheel, your arms should be slightly bent. 4. Ideally, your head should be in the middle of the window. If your head is too close to the roof, you may hit it on bumpy roads, and body sway during turns will increase, which can also affect your long-distance visibility. Therefore, the seat should not be adjusted too high. 5. In addition to considering factors like height, you should also pay attention to the rearview mirror reflection area and forward visibility. The correct height should provide a wide forward view and a large rearview mirror reflection area, while being as low as possible.

What are the impacts of not maintaining a car for a long time?

Long-term lack of car maintenance can have the following impacts: 1. Engine oil deterioration or insufficiency: The engine may develop issues because deteriorated or insufficient oil leads to severe wear of internal components. If the oil becomes too thick, the engine lacks lubrication, resulting in problems like cylinder burning, scoring, or seizure. The oil filter may clog, and prolonged filtering can cause excessive internal impurities. 2. Brake fluid deterioration: Brake fluid contains ethylene glycol, which deteriorates upon contact with water. Since the brake system is exposed, it easily absorbs moisture from the air. Long-term failure to replace it can lead to water contamination, causing brake failure or ineffective braking. 3. Brake pad wear: Frequent braking during driving can cause severe wear on brake pads if not maintained, leading to brake failure. 4. Dirty or clogged air and cabin filters: A dirty cabin air filter can cause issues like poor cooling, no airflow, or foul odors from the vents. A clogged air filter can restrict engine airflow, affecting normal driving. 5. Spark plug carbon buildup: Excessive carbon buildup can cause difficulties in engine ignition, weak acceleration, and in severe cases, failure to spark. 6. Coolant deterioration: In winter, deteriorated coolant can freeze, potentially cracking the radiator or damaging the engine block or cylinder head. Prolonged lack of maintenance not only causes these issues but may also require major engine or transmission overhauls in severe cases, and could even lead to unexpected traffic accidents.

What Are the Reasons for Antifreeze Loss?

It is normal for antifreeze to have a slight loss, as although the entire cooling system is sealed, the coolant reservoir cap has a pressure relief hole. Methods to determine if antifreeze is insufficient: Observe the antifreeze warning light on the dashboard. If it lights up, it is likely due to a lack of antifreeze, although it could also be caused by excessively high cylinder temperatures. Check the antifreeze reservoir. If the fluid level is below the minimum mark (MIN), do not continue driving; add antifreeze promptly. Inspect the water level markings on the antifreeze reservoir. The normal antifreeze level should be between the maximum and minimum marks. To determine if antifreeze is lacking, check the markings. If the antifreeze level is below the minimum mark, it indicates a shortage. Precautions for replacing antifreeze: Before completely replacing the antifreeze, conduct a thorough inspection to check for any signs of leaks or cracks in the pipes, with a focus on the five-way hose. The five-way hose gets its name from having five connections to different parts. Antifreeze flows through the five-way hose and is then distributed to various parts of the car to function. If there are signs of antifreeze leakage in this section, replace the hose or resecure the connections as needed.
